Port Forwarding for Playstation TV
I really want my PSTV to work well and I can't seem to find any instructions online in regard to port forwarding or anything else that will improve my connection. I have my PS4 connected with a LAN cable and the PSTV will be used via WiFi. Any help or information would be appreciated.
Best Answer
As the PS TV works over Wifi, no port-forwarding is required to connect to the PS4. What you need to do is possibly connect the PS TV using ethernet to improve the connection. If you cannot connect the PS TV to Ethernet, try using a Wifi booster to increase the signal.
You can also try enabling "Direct Connection" for Remote Play on the PS4 and see if that makes a difference to your connection. The only port forwarding you may need to do is on the PS4, for certain online games.

What ports do I forward for PlayStation?
The port numbers used to connect with the PlayStation\u2122Network servers via the Internet are:- TCP: 80, 443, 465, 993, 3478, 3479, 3480, 5223, 8080.
- UDP: 3478, 3479.
